Donald Trump Jr.'s recent purchase of his ex-fiancée Kimberly Guilfoyle's share in their Florida mansion for $7.6 million marks a significant shift in the Trump family's real estate portfolio and personal dynamics. This transaction, which closed on July 25, 2021, and was confirmed by a Palm Beach County deed filed in August, signifies a new chapter in Trump Jr.'s life, one that is both financially and emotionally complex.

The six-bedroom, 11-bathroom estate in Admiral's Cove, Palm Beach, is a testament to the family's wealth and influence. Located along the Intracoastal Waterway, the property was initially purchased by Trump Jr. and Guilfoyle for $9.7 million in 2021, after a long period on the market with an asking price of $19.9 million. The two-story home, spanning 11,270 square feet, features an elevator, a fireplace, and a recent contemporary renovation with white walls, neutral tile and wood floors, and water views from nearly every room.
